本文关键词:写代码的软件有哪些
很多刚入行或者想转行做开发的朋友,一上来就问“写代码的软件有哪些”,然后去下载一堆所谓的“全能神器”,结果装完发现根本打不开,或者界面复杂得像航天控制中心,吓得直接放弃。其实吧,别被那些花里胡哨的名字吓住,选对工具,开发效率能翻倍。这篇文章不整虚的,直接告诉你作为普通人,到底该选哪几款软件,以及怎么配置才能让你写代码不头秃。
首先得明确,你写的是什么语言?是前端HTML/CSS/JS,还是Python、Java,亦或是Go?不同的赛道,用的家伙什儿不一样。但不管你是哪个赛道的,下面这三款软件,基本能覆盖你90%的需求,而且都是免费或开源的,不用花一分钱。
第一步:搞定主力编辑器,VS Code是目前的“版本答案”。
如果你还在用记事本写代码,那真的得改改了。Visual Studio Code,简称VS Code,是目前全球最流行的轻量级编辑器。它的优点特别明显:启动快,不占内存,而且插件生态无敌。你只需要去官网下载,安装好后,打开软件,点击左侧的扩展商店(那个方块图标),搜索“Chinese”安装中文语言包,这样界面就变中文了,看着亲切。
接下来,根据你学的语言装插件。比如学Python,就搜“Python”并安装;学Java,就搜“Java Extension Pack”。装好插件后,VS Code就能智能提示代码、自动补全,还能直接运行代码。对于新手来说,它的容错率最高,哪怕你配错了环境,报错信息也相对容易看懂。记住,VS Code不是万能的,但它是最通用的,适合绝大多数场景。
第二步:如果是重度Java或大型项目,IntelliJ IDEA才是正主。
当你开始接触企业级开发,特别是Java后端,VS Code可能会显得有点“力不从心”,这时候就需要IntelliJ IDEA登场了。这玩意儿虽然启动慢点,吃内存多点,但它的代码重构能力、调试功能简直是黑科技级别。它能帮你自动检查代码里的潜在Bug,甚至能根据注释自动生成代码框架。
安装IDEA时,记得选Community版本,这是免费的,功能对新手完全够用。别去下Ultimate版,那是给老鸟和企业付费的,新手用不上那么多高级功能。安装后,新建项目时选择Maven或Gradle,这是行业标准的项目管理工具,能帮你自动下载依赖包,不用自己去网上找jar包,省心不少。
第三步:别忽视浏览器开发者工具,它是你最好的调试老师。
很多新手写完代码,打开浏览器一看,样式乱了或者脚本报错了,就慌了神。其实,Chrome浏览器自带的开发者工具(按F12键打开)就是最强大的在线调试器。你可以直接在这里修改CSS样式,实时看到效果,不用切回编辑器改代码再刷新。还能在Console里看JavaScript报错信息,一步步排查逻辑错误。学会用浏览器调试,比背一百个教程都管用。
最后说句掏心窝子的话,工具只是辅助,核心还是你的逻辑思维能力。别沉迷于折腾各种插件和主题,把时间花在理解代码逻辑上。刚开始写代码,报错是常态,别怕,照着错误提示一步步查,查多了你就成了大神。
总之,写代码的软件有哪些?对于大多数人,VS Code加Chrome开发者工具,足够你从入门到精通。等你真的需要处理复杂的大型项目时,再考虑IDEA也不迟。别犹豫,现在就下载一个,敲下你的第一行Hello World,这才是成为程序员的开始。